  • Emergency First Aid Ltd donate a Defibrillator to TWS

    Wed 13 Apr 2016

    Emergency First Aid Ltd are taking on the huge task of raising money to put a Defibrillator in all the schools they provide training for and to give full training for the use of the defibrillator to the recipient schools.

    Their staff, shareholders and family will be taking on various challenges in the next few years to achieve this. Challenges include a 100 km run, a gruelling hike up Pen Y Fan and a Triathlon!

    Sadly 270 children die in the UK per year after suffering a Sudden Cardiac Arrest at school

    If a defibrillator is used and effective CPR is performed within 3-5 minutes of cardiac arrest, survival chances increase from 6% to 74% which is incredible.

    A Full Defibrillator Package costs roughly £1000 so they have a massive challenge.

    The first school to receive a free defibrillator is Thomas Willingale School. Emergency First Aid have already trained all of our staff and Year 6. They credit us with being an amazing school who really believe in First Aid for all.
